Remember when Lord Farquaad said he had planned to hire a GM, but then decided the most successful teams were "coach-centric" as his excuse for repeating his usual pattern of handing over full personnel control to Rivera. This game is the perfect example of why that seldom works and why the disaster of the previous regime lay in its utter refusal to hire a qualified GM.

    Thibodeaux is better than our waste of a #2 overall Chase Young ever was for us, and we passed on 2 franchise QBs to take him, despite already having 3 first rounders invested in the DL.

    More inexcusably, Christian Darrisaw, whom PFF has rated as the top OT this year, was passed over for Jamin Davis. Davis is good, but not great. Darrisaw is elite at a more crucial position - one for which our deficiency was brutally exposed today. JOK, who went in the 2nd just after Cosmi, is probably as good as Davis.

    There are certainly some bright spots like B Robinson and Howell, but the overall roster is poor, even after 4 years. Most of the draft has been spent on defense, and yet a rookie scrub QB just put up a 130 QBR against us.

    Bienemy called a well-balanced game today - you can't blame him for RBs fumbling the ball. His one egregious blunder was waiting until late in the game to add in a TE to help block Thibodeaux - something he should have anticipated given how badly Thibodeaux abused our OL the last game.
